Psychiatrists are doctors who have undertaken additional training in the assessment, identification treatment and prevention of mental health difficulties. They are interested in the interactions between the body and mind and frequently prescribe medications to treat mental illness symptoms. They may refer patients to other health professionals for psychotherapy.
